Hard Driving Bev: Interview with Trainer, Joe McCarl, Part II

HDBev_2006In 2006, I did an interview with professional trainer, Joe McCarl about his multiple wild bird champion, Hard Driving Bev. Her wins included all three national championships on grouse: the 2002 National Amateur Grouse Championship (while Joe was still an amateur), the 2003 Grand National Grouse Championship and the 2006 National Grouse & Woodcock Championship. The interview ran in the Fall 2006 issue of Field Trial Magazine and was reprinted here on Strideaway in 2008.

Hard Driving Bev: Interview with Trainer, Joe McCarl, Part I

The podcast interview is in two parts due to size restraints. Thanks to Joe for taking the time to talk about his ten year field trial journey with his great champion. Joe also tells of his experiences with field trial dogs in general and what he thinks distinguishes one kind of field trial dog from another.

Part II of this interview with Joe was conceived of at the end of Hard Driving Bev’s long career. Joe and I could not find a convenient time to get together so I finally sent him my recorder along with an outline of questions. As I was active in this year’s effort to have Bev elected to the Field Trial Hall of Fame, this two-part podcast interview was put on hold until after the 2014 voting.
